Title: The Innovative Contributions of Yutaka Kaneda
Introduction
Yutaka Kaneda, a distinguished inventor hailing from Kanuma, Japan, has made significant contributions to the field of technology with a focus on wiring circuit boards. With a total of 11 patents, Kaneda's innovative spirit has led to advancements that simplify manufacturing processes and enhance product performance.
Latest Patents
Among his latest patents is a "Method for Manufacturing a Bump-Attached Wiring Circuit Board." This invention addresses the need for stable bump connections while eliminating the need for tedious operations such as plating pretreatments. By creating a bump formation etching mask on a metal foil, Kaneda's method allows for half-etching, facilitating the formation of bumps with predetermined heights. Another remarkable patent is in "Processes for Manufacturing Multilayer Flexible Wiring Boards," which enables precise positioning and easy stacking of individual layers within a multilayer flexible wiring board. This process utilizes a specially prepared exposure mask to create wiring patterns on a single substrate, offering efficiency in the production of advanced wiring boards.
